Planning appeal decision

Dismissed6 October 20256000264

18 Trafalgar Grove, Greenwich, London, SE10 9TB

described on the application form as, “BASEMENT, REAR AND SIDE EXTENSIONS & EXTENSION OF ROOF SPACE TO ACCOMMODATE A LARGER KITCHEN, LIVING ROOM AND BEDROOMS TO CREATE A 4 BEDROOM FAMILY HOUSE

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• Whether the proposed development would preserve or enhance the character or appearance of the East Greenwich Conservation Area and whether the proposed development would protect the Outstanding Universal Value of the Maritime Greenwich World Heritage Site

What decided it

The proposed development's combined basement, rear and side extensions would disproportionately dominate No 18's existing modest form and undermine its notable contribution as the last remaining Victorian dwelling on the east side of Trafalgar Grove, causing moderate less than substantial harm to the conservation area and World Heritage Site setting that could not be justified by the modest public benefits offered.
